The motorcyclist assures the right to transform an in-force term policyor one concerning to expireto an irreversible plan without experiencing underwriting or confirming insurability. The conversion cyclist should permit you to convert to any type of long-term plan the insurer supplies without restrictions. The main functions of the motorcyclist are maintaining the original wellness ranking of the term policy upon conversion (also if you later have wellness problems or become uninsurable) and deciding when and exactly how much of the protection to convert.
Of course, general premiums will certainly raise considerably since whole life insurance policy is extra pricey than term life insurance coverage. The advantage is the guaranteed approval without a clinical test. Clinical conditions that develop throughout the term life duration can not trigger costs to be enhanced. Nonetheless, the company may call for limited or complete underwriting if you want to include extra cyclists to the brand-new policy, such as a lasting care cyclist.

For the many component, there are 2 sorts of life insurance policy intends - either term or long-term strategies or some combination of the 2. Life insurance firms use different forms of term strategies and conventional life plans as well as "rate of interest delicate" products which have actually become much more widespread because the 1980's.
Term insurance coverage provides protection for a given time period - Level term life insurance policy. This duration could be as brief as one year or provide coverage for a specific number of years such as 5, 10, twenty years or to a defined age such as 80 or in many cases approximately the oldest age in the life insurance coverage mortality
Currently term insurance rates are really competitive and among the cheapest historically seasoned. It must be noted that it is a widely held idea that term insurance policy is the least expensive pure life insurance policy protection offered. One needs to examine the policy terms very carefully to make a decision which term life alternatives appropriate to satisfy your particular circumstances.
With each new term the costs is boosted. The right to restore the policy without proof of insurability is a vital advantage to you. Otherwise, the risk you take is that your wellness might degrade and you may be unable to acquire a plan at the same prices or perhaps in any way, leaving you and your beneficiaries without coverage.
The size of the conversion period will certainly vary depending on the type of term plan purchased. The premium price you pay on conversion is usually based on your "existing attained age", which is your age on the conversion date.
Under a degree term policy the face quantity of the policy continues to be the exact same for the entire period. Often such plans are offered as home loan security with the quantity of insurance coverage reducing as the balance of the home loan reduces.
Commonly, insurers have not deserved to transform costs after the policy is marketed. Because such plans might proceed for several years, insurance companies have to use traditional mortality, passion and expense price estimates in the premium calculation. Flexible premium insurance policy, however, enables insurance companies to use insurance policy at lower "existing" costs based upon less conventional assumptions with the right to transform these costs in the future.
While term insurance coverage is made to supply protection for a defined period, long-term insurance is developed to give insurance coverage for your entire life time. To maintain the costs price degree, the costs at the more youthful ages goes beyond the actual cost of protection. This additional premium develops a get (cash worth) which assists pay for the plan in later years as the price of protection surges above the costs.
